The Current Economic Landscape

In recent years, India has experienced remarkable economic developments driven by a combination of factors including technological advancements, a youthful population, and substantial reforms. The government's focus on infrastructure, digitalization, and entrepreneurship has been pivotal in fostering a vibrant economic environment.

Key Growth Drivers

  • Demographic Advantage: With a large and growing middle class, consumer spending is on the rise.
  • Technological Innovation: India is a hub for IT and software services, attracting global tech giants.
  • Government Initiatives: Policy reforms and incentives are making it easier for foreign businesses to enter the market.

Investment Opportunities in India

As the Indian economy grows, various sectors present lucrative opportunities for international investors. Here’s a closer look at some key industries:

1. E-commerce and Retail

The e-commerce market in India is expected to reach $200 billion by 2026. The rise of online shopping, especially post-pandemic, has led to a surge in demand for goods and services. Investors can tap into this growing market by partnering with local e-commerce platforms or launching their own.

2. Renewable Energy

With the global shift towards sustainability, India's renewable energy sector is rapidly expanding. The country has set ambitious targets for solar and wind power, making it a prime destination for investors looking to support green initiatives.

3. Technology and Startups

India boasts a thriving startup ecosystem, particularly in tech. With a supportive regulatory environment and access to venture capital, many startups are gaining traction. Investing in Indian tech startups can yield significant returns as they innovate and scale.

Challenges and Considerations

Despite its opportunities, investing in India comes with challenges. Understanding local market dynamics, regulatory requirements, and cultural nuances is crucial for success. Moreover, investors should be mindful of fluctuations in the currency and economic policies.

Risks and Mitigation Strategies

  • Market Research: Conduct thorough research to understand the landscape and consumer behavior.
  • Local Partnerships: Collaborate with local businesses to navigate the market effectively.
  • Diverse Portfolio: Spread investments across various sectors to minimize risks.
